What Is an AI-Native CRM?
An AI-native CRM is a CRM whose data model, workflows, and interface were designed around autonomous AI from day one, so agents can read, enrich, and act on records without manual entry. It does not treat AI as an assistant sitting beside the database. It treats AI as the engine that maintains and moves the data.
In practice, that changes what the software does while you are not looking. A traditional CRM is a filing cabinet: it stores what you put in it and shows it back to you. An AI-native CRM is closer to a research team that never sleeps — it finds new contacts, fills gaps in existing records, watches for buying signals, and drafts the next step. The record is not a static row you maintain; it is a living profile the system keeps current.
This is why the label matters. “AI-powered” has become marketing wallpaper, applied to any product with a language model somewhere inside it. “AI-native” is a claim about foundations: the AI is not optional, and removing it would leave you with an empty shell rather than a slightly less clever database.
AI-Native vs. Legacy CRM With AI Bolted On
The core difference is where the intelligence lives. In a legacy CRM, AI is a layer on top of a manual system — helpful, but it still relies on humans to enter and refresh the underlying data. In an AI-native CRM, the data itself is autonomous: it is discovered, enriched, and updated by agents, so the AI is load-bearing rather than decorative.
Think about what happens to a contact record over six months. In a bolted-on system, a rep creates the record, and from that moment it decays — the person changes jobs, the email bounces, the company gets acquired, and nobody updates the row until a campaign fails. The AI summarizes and drafts, but it summarizes stale facts. Garbage in, polished garbage out.
An AI-native CRM attacks that decay directly. The same record is continuously re-verified against live sources, so the job change is caught, the email is re-validated, and the account is re-scored without anyone touching it. The AI is not decorating old data; it is responsible for keeping the data true.
- Data ownership — bolted-on AI reads data humans maintain; an AI-native CRM has agents that maintain the data themselves.
- Freshness — legacy records decay between manual updates; AI-native records are re-verified in real time against live sources.
- Action — bolted-on AI suggests and drafts; an AI-native CRM can execute multi-step workflows autonomously and report back.
- Interface — legacy tools center on forms and filters; AI-native tools center on natural-language intent and agent output.

The Core Traits of an AI-Native CRM
Three traits separate a genuinely AI-native CRM from a repackaged database: autonomous agents, real-time enrichment, and self-running workflows. If a product only has one of them, it is an AI feature. If it has all three working together, the architecture is native.
Autonomous agents that take action. A native system ships agents that do work, not just answer questions. An agent can research an account, find the right decision-maker, draft a personalized first touch, and queue a follow-up — then adjust based on who replied. This is the same shift happening across sales tooling, where an AI sales assistant moves from suggesting text to running the outreach loop end to end.
Real-time enrichment that keeps records true. Instead of importing a list once and letting it rot, an AI-native CRM enriches continuously. When a lead enters, the system pulls current title, company, verified email, and recent activity from live sources in seconds. That is the same real-time model behind modern sales intelligence: data checked at the moment of use, not cached from months ago.
Autonomous workflows that run themselves. Native systems collapse multi-step processes into a single intent. “Build a list of Series A fintech founders in the US, enrich them, and draft outreach” becomes one instruction the CRM executes, rather than five tools and an afternoon of copy-paste. This is where automated prospecting stops being a buzzword and becomes the default motion.
Notice that all three traits depend on one foundation: the CRM can reach outside its own walls to find and verify people. A system that can only reason over what you already typed in is not native — it is a smarter view of a static table.
The traits also compound. Real-time enrichment makes the agents smarter, because they act on current facts instead of a snapshot. Autonomous workflows make enrichment worth having, because fresh data is only useful if something acts on it before it goes stale again. Pull any one trait out and the other two lose most of their value — which is why bolting a single AI feature onto a legacy CRM rarely moves the needle. The value is in the loop, not the feature.
A concrete example makes the gap obvious. Imagine two systems receive the same inbound demo request from a VP of Engineering. The bolted-on CRM logs the row and waits for a rep to research the person. The AI-native CRM instantly pulls the VP’s current company, team size, tech stack, and a verified email, scores the account against your ideal customer profile, and drafts a first reply referencing something specific about their business —before a human has opened the record. Same input, completely different amount of manual work left over.
What to Look For When Evaluating an AI-Native CRM
When you evaluate an AI-native CRM, test whether the AI creates and maintains data or only reads it. The fastest way to separate native from bolted-on is to ask what the system does with an empty database and a single instruction. A native tool goes and finds the people. A bolted-on tool asks you to import a list first.
Use these checks when you are on a demo, and push past the polished chat interface to the data layer underneath.
- Does it source people, or only store them? Ask it to find net-new contacts matching your ideal customer profile. If it can only enrich rows you already own, the AI is a passenger, not a driver.
- Is enrichment live or cached? Ask when a record was last verified. Native systems verify at query time; legacy systems show you a timestamp from the last bulk import.
- Can agents complete a task unattended? A real agent should run a multi-step job and return a result, not just draft one message and stop.
- Is the interface intent-first? You should be able to describe what you want in plain language, the way you would with a strong AI for sales prospecting tool, rather than build a filter stack.
- Does it learn from outcomes? Native systems close the loop — they watch who replied and booked, then reprioritize. Bolted-on scoring is static until a human retrains it.
If a vendor passes those five checks, the AI is doing structural work. If it fails most of them, you are looking at a legacy CRM wearing an AI badge, and the day-to-day experience will still be manual data entry with a chatbot on the side.
One more test is worth running: watch what the tool does with a bad record. Feed it a contact with an outdated title and a dead email. A bolted-on CRM keeps both and lets you send into the void. A genuinely AI-native CRM flags the stale title, re-verifies the email against live sources, and either fixes the record or tells you it cannot — before you waste a send. How a system handles wrong data reveals more about its architecture than how it handles the clean demo record every vendor shows you.
The Future of CRM Is Agentic
The future of CRM is agentic: the record stops being something people maintain and becomes something the system maintains, while people spend their time on decisions and conversations. The center of gravity moves from the form to the agent.
For a decade, the CRM was a system of record — a place to log what already happened. Reps hated it because it was overhead: enter the note, update the stage, fix the email. The agentic shift inverts that relationship. The system does the logging, enriching, and routing, and the human reviews and steps in where judgment is required.
This also changes what a CRM competes on. When storage and reporting are commodities, the differentiator is how well the agents source, verify, and act. The winners will be the tools that treat live people-data as core infrastructure, not an add-on, and that can run whole prospecting motions rather than assist with one email at a time.
There is a data-moat angle too. When agents source and verify people continuously, the CRM accumulates a living map of a market rather than a frozen list. That map gets more valuable over time because it reflects reality — who moved, who is hiring, who just raised —instead of a quarterly export that was already wrong the day it landed. Legacy CRMs cannot build that moat, because their data is only ever as current as the last human update.
The practical takeaway for buyers is to stop grading CRMs on how many fields they store and start grading them on how much work the software removes. An AI-native CRM should measurably shrink the hours your team spends on list-building, data hygiene, and manual follow-up —or it is not native, whatever the marketing says.
